Average Cost for Sono Bello by Commonly Treated Areas

Abdomen and Waist Contouring

The abdomen remains one of the most requested zones, and the average cost of Sono Bello treatment here reflects consistent demand. Providers typically quote a single-visit price that covers the abdominal area up to a standard boundary, with larger profiles or repeat sessions potentially adjusting the total.

Thighs, Arms, and Flanks

Treatment of the thighs, arms, and flanks often follows a per-area pricing model, which means combining zones can change the effective average cost of Sono Bello treatment. Bundling multiple areas usually lowers the per-square-foot cost compared to addressing each zone in separate visits.

How Experience and Technology Influence Price

Provider Credentials and Training

Clinics led by board-certified specialists may justify a higher fee due to advanced training in anatomy and safety protocols. Patients often accept this premium in exchange for precise technique, reduced risk, and more predictable contouring results.

Device Specification and Customization

The specific Sono Bello device version used, along with applicator options for depth and intensity, can shift pricing within the same facility. Clinics investing in the latest hardware may reflect those costs in treatment pricing, while still emphasizing consistent safety standards.

Treatment Packages and Timing Considerations

Multi-Area and Combination Approaches

Many practices offer package pricing for patients treating both abdomen and thighs or arms and flanks simultaneously. These bundles reduce the average cost per area and help maintain continuity in contouring results over a streamlined schedule.

Seasonal Promotions and Financing

Promotional periods, referral programs, and flexible financing can lower the upfront impact of the average cost of Sono Bello treatment. Evaluating seasonal discounts and payment plans allows patients to align expenses with budget cycles without compromising provider choice.

Key Takeaways for Planning Your Sono Bello Investment

  • Compare per-area pricing and package deals across at least three clinics to benchmark the average cost of Sono Bello treatment.
  • Factor in location, provider specialty, and device type when weighing a higher price against potential safety and results benefits.
  • Confirm what is included in quoted prices, such as consultations, follow-up care, compression garments, and possible revision sessions.
  • Plan timing around seasonal promotions or financing offers to minimize the upfront financial impact without rushing the decision.
  • Clarify cancellation and refund policies in writing before signing to protect your budget if plans change.

Does the quoted price include follow-up sessions and aftercare products?

It depends on the clinic; ask whether follow-up visits, compression garments, or topical kits are included in the initial quote to avoid unexpected expenses.

How does body size or weight affect the final cost of Sono Bello treatment?

Larger treatment areas may require more time and energy, leading to higher pricing; providers often adjust fees based on anatomical coverage rather than weight alone.

Are consultations and diagnostic tests billed separately before treatment?

Many practices offer a free initial consultation, but imaging or lab tests, if required, might be separate charges confirmed before scheduling the procedure.
